import re | |
import asyncio | |
import subprocess | |
import json | |
import modules.shared as shared | |
import gradio as gr | |
from EdgeGPT.EdgeGPT import Chatbot, ConversationStyle | |
from modules.chat import replace_all, get_turn_substrings, replace_character_names | |
from modules.text_generation import (get_max_prompt_length, get_encoded_length) | |
from modules.extensions import apply_extensions | |
#------------------------------------------------------------ | |
# Get current acheong08 EdgeGPT version installed | |
#------------------------------------------------------------ | |
# Run "conda list EdgeGPT" and get output | |
command = "conda list EdgeGPT" | |
conda_version = subprocess.check_output(command, shell=True) | |
# Decode output into string | |
conda_version_output = conda_version.decode("utf-8") | |
# Find version | |
pattern = r"edgegpt\s+(\S+)" | |
match = re.search(pattern, conda_version_output) | |
if match: | |
version = match.group(1) | |
print("acheong08 EdgeGPT core script: ", version) | |
else: | |
print("Version not found.") | |
